Introduction to New World Scheduler and Its Main Purpose
New World Scheduler is congregation management software designed to streamline the coordination of meetings, assignments, and member information for congregations worldwide. Beginners often search for _New World Scheduler help_ when first exploring the platform, highlighting the importance of grasping its core functions to maximize efficiency.
At its heart, the application provides a secure, centralized digital hub for congregation data, enabling leaders to create precise schedules for various duties and share them across devices with ease. Transitioning from spreadsheets or paper‑based processes to New World Scheduler can significantly reduce errors, save time, and enhance communication.

Installation and Initial Setup Walkthrough
Setting up New World Scheduler is straightforward:
- Download the installer from the official New World Scheduler website.
- Run the setup file and follow prompts on screen.
- Opt for default settings unless your congregation requires specific configurations.
- Launch the application, selecting Create New Congregation Database for first‑time use.

Tip: Always store the database in a secure, backed‑up location. Smaller congregations may prefer local storage, whereas larger groups often benefit from secure cloud synchronization.

Creating and Managing Member Profiles
A core aspect of effective scheduling lies in detailed member profiles:
- Navigate to Members > Add New Member.
- Input essentials such as name, address, and contact information.
- Specify spiritual roles or privileges (Elder, Ministerial Servant, Publisher).
- Record availability for assignments to ensure optimal coverage.

Syncing Schedules Across Devices and Platforms
Multi‑device synchronization remains a popular _New World Scheduler help_ query:
- Enable Sync within the settings menu.
- Select either Cloud Sync (internet‑based) or LAN Sync (local network).
- Ensure all devices run the correct software version.
- Share access credentials securely only with authorized members.

This ensures elders, ministerial servants, and publishers receive real‑time updates without manual distribution.

Tips for Using Advanced Features (Reports, Reminders, Integrations)
Beyond basics, New World Scheduler’s advanced tools can boost productivity:
- Reports: Generate detailed assignment logs, attendance numbers, and field service summaries.
- Reminders: Configure email or in‑app alerts for upcoming duties.
- Integrations: Connect with Google Calendar, Outlook, and other popular scheduling tools.
Example: exporting assignment logs in CSV format via the built‑in script tool:
Menu > Reports > Export > Select CSV
Choose fields: Name, Assignment, Date
Click "Generate" and "Save"

Troubleshooting Common Issues and Errors
Common issues and quick fixes include:
- Missing Member Data: Complete all required profile fields.
- Schedule Conflicts: Use the conflict detection tool to identify overlaps.
- Sync Failures: Check internet connectivity and user credentials.
- Slow Performance: Close unnecessary applications and optimize database size.
For deeper fixes, consult the Help menu or official online troubleshooting resources.
